Mayor Proposes More Funding for Super Splash Park

Carbondale Park District

Carbondale Mayor Joel Fritzler wants the city to contribute $100,000 toward a planned Aquatics Center.

The City Council has already ear-marked $10,000 to help the Carbondale Park District raise the funds necessary to meet the match required for the federal grant the district received.  The Super Splash Park would include water slides, a lazy river, and a competition swimming pool.  The project is planned for the Super Block on the city's east side.  Fritzler says he would like to see the city dedicate an additional $90,000 to the project from city funds dedicated to tourism.  The Park District has a capital campaign underway in an effort to raise around $900,000 in local funding.
